Bierman family tree » Gerritdiena Wilhelmina Bierman (1862-1921)

Personal data Gerritdiena Wilhelmina Bierman 

  • She was born on January 3, 1862 in Steenwijk.Source 1
    Tijdstip: 16:00
  • Birth registration on January 4, 1862.Source 1
  • She died on May 17, 1921 in Steenwijk, she was 59 years old.Source 2

Household of Gerritdiena Wilhelmina Bierman

She is married to Geert Houwer..

They got married on May 2, 1895 at Steenwijk, she was 33 years old.Source 4
